Fluoroelastomer (FKM) +

Core Characteristics

Excellent resistance to high temperature, ozone, oxidation, mineral oil, fuel oil, and various organic solvents. Low-temperature types operate at -45℃ to 275℃, with short-term use up to 300℃ .

Performance Parameters

ItemSpecification
Fluorine Content66%~70% (general type 66%, high fluorine type 70%)
Hardness60~90 Shore A
Compression Set≤25% (200℃×24H)

Typical Applications

Automotive engine seals, chemical equipment seals, aerospace components .

Perfluoroelastomer (FFKM) +

Core Characteristics

Highest temperature-resistant rubber with fully fluorinated structure, excellent chemical resistance. Operating temperature: -10℃ to 315℃ .

Performance Parameters

ItemSpecification
Fluorine Content72%~73%
Hardness70~90 Shore A
Tensile Strength16~21 MPa

Typical Applications

Semiconductor equipment, pharmaceutical seals, extreme chemical environments .

Hydrogenated Nitrile Butadiene Rubber (HNBR) +

Core Characteristics

Retains oil resistance with improved heat/ozone resistance via hydrogenation. Operating temperature: -40℃ to 160℃ (special formulations up to 160℃) .

Performance Parameters

ItemSpecification
Acrylonitrile Content30%~50%
Hardness40~90 Shore A
Elongation at Break150%~650%

Typical Applications

Automotive transmission seals, engine oil seals, air conditioning compressors .

Ethylene Acrylate Rubber (AEM) +

Core Characteristics

Excellent low compression set, high temperature resistance (-40℃ to 175℃; VMX5000 series up to 190℃), good weatherability .

Performance Parameters

ItemSpecification
Specific Gravity1.16~1.35
Hardness50~90 Shore A
Oil ResistanceGood (especially resistant to automotive fluids)

Typical Applications

Automotive seals, shock-absorbing components .

Fluorosilicone Rubber (FVMQ) +

Core Characteristics

Combines silicone and fluoroelastomer advantages; operates at -65℃ to 200℃ (250℃ short-term). Resistant to fuel, oil, chemicals .

Performance Parameters

ItemSpecification
Temperature Range-65℃~250℃ (short-term)
Hardness50~90 Shore A
Compression SetLow, good vulcanization recovery

Typical Applications

Aerospace seals, automotive rings, medical devices .
